First published in 1999, in the light of recent moves towards deprofessionalisation and instrumentalism, Karen Lyons has conducted extensive research into the challenges facing social work training as a higher education discipline.
This book advocates the development of international social work - both as offering an important perspective on practice at local level and as a distinct form of cross-border and supra-national activity.
